How Tramadol Works
Tramadol is a centrally acting analgesic that works primarily by inhibiting the reuptake of norepinephrine and serotonin, two neurotransmitters that play a crucial role in pain modulation. This dual mechanism not only helps in reducing pain but also may contribute to feelings of well-being, which can be beneficial for those suffering from chronic pain conditions. Patients should be aware that tramadol does have a potential for addiction, especially if misused or used outside of a healthcare provider’s guidance.

Side Effects and Risks
Like any medication, tramadol comes with potential side effects. Common side effects include dizziness, nausea, constipation, and headache. More severe risks include seizures, respiratory distress, and the potential for addiction or misuse. It is crucial for patients to be aware of these risks and to report any unusual symptoms to their healthcare provider immediately. Furthermore, tramadol should be avoided or carefully monitored in individuals with a history of substance abuse, seizures, or certain medical conditions. Understanding these side effects can help patients make informed decisions regarding their pain management options.
Safety Tips for Using Tramadol
Using tramadol safely involves adhering to specific guidelines and precautions. First and foremost, patients should always follow the prescribing physician’s instructions regarding dosage and duration of use. Self-medicating or altering the prescribed dosage can increase the risk of adverse effects and complications, including the potential for overdose.
Additionally, it is essential to be transparent with healthcare providers about any other medications being taken to avoid harmful drug interactions. Certain medications, particularly those that affect the central nervous system, can amplify the effects of tramadol, which may lead to respiratory depression or sedation. Consuming alcohol while on tramadol can also significantly increase these risks, making it imperative to avoid alcohol during treatment.

Safe Disposal of Unused Tramadol
In cases where tramadol is no longer needed, it is vital to dispose of it safely to prevent accidental ingestion or misuse. Patients should not simply throw unused medications in the trash or flush them down the toilet unless specifically indicated. Instead, the U.S. Drug Enforcement Administration (DEA) recommends utilizing medication take-back programs or following any local guidelines for safe disposal. Proper disposal helps prevent potential harm to others and reduces the risk of prescription drug abuse in the community.
